Alcoholism: A Multi-Systemic Cellular Insult to Organs
Ucee Dguzeh1, Natasha C Haddad2, Kathia T S Smith3
1Department of Physiology, New Jersey Medical School Rutgers, 185 S Orange Ave, Newark, NJ 07103, USA. Uceedguzeh@gmail.com.
Chronic alcohol abuse impacts numerous organs beyond the heart and liver, leading to severe health issues like cancer and central nervous system disorders. Understanding these widespread effects is crucial for public health policy.

Main Results:
- Chronic alcohol abuse is linked to life-threatening conditions including various cancers (breast, colon), pancreatic disease, liver cirrhosis, diabetes, and osteoporosis.
- Alcohol significantly affects kidney function, immune system integrity, cardiovascular health (hypertension, cardiomyopathy), and central nervous system disorders.
- The review consolidates evidence demonstrating alcohol's detrimental effects across a wide array of organ systems.
Conclusions:
- Alcohol abuse poses a severe threat to multiple organ systems, leading to a wide range of debilitating and life-threatening diseases.
- Clear guidelines for safe alcohol consumption are lacking, complicated by individual demographic factors.
- Effective public health strategies require a comprehensive understanding of alcohol's extensive impact on overall health.

Ethers from Alcohols: Alcohol Dehydration and Williamson Ether Synthesis
Ethers can be prepared from organic compounds by various methods. Some of them are discussed below,
Preparation of Ethers by Alcohol Dehydration
In this method, in the presence of protic acids, alcohol dehydrates to produce alkenes and ethers under different conditions. For example, in the presence of sulphuric acid, dehydration of ethanol at 413 K yields ethoxyethane, whereas it yields ethene at 443 K.
